If you are not familiar with Windows 7 and themes, this is a collection of elements that give you a new desktop experience. A theme can consist of colors, sounds, backgrounds, mousepointers and screensavers, but also simple elements – such as wallpapers only. In Windows 7 you can also set the wallpapers to be replaced at any giiven time, so you autmaticly get a new wallpaper each day.
